(1899 – 1976)
Brooks Ross Robertson was born 22 May 1899. At this time, his family is listed as living in Mt. Vernon. When Brooks filled out his WWII draft card, he listed his birth place as Princess Anne, Maryland. Both of these are in Somerset County.
Significant dates and places
1918 – Registered for the draft
Brooks Ross Robertson – living in Princess Anne, Somerset County, MD
At the time of this registration, he is farming on his Dad’s farm and he lists his Mom, Rosa, as contact person. He is tall, slender and has blue eyes and dark hair.
1920 Census
Still living with Winnie and Rosa and siblings Emil and Martha May, in the Mt. Vernon District of Somerset County. But Brooks is now recorded as a carpenter for a shipyard – maybe the Whitehaven Shipyard.
1940 Census
Brooks has moved to Chester City, Delaware County, Pennsylvania. He is a roomer at a public hotel and works as an electrician. This information is further clarified on his WWII draft card. Brooks is living at 218 East 4th Street in Chester City. He is working for Belmont Iron Works in Eddystone PA. He lists “someone who will always know your address” as Mrs. Ella Eshleman. No idea who this is!

We lose sight of Brooks, until his death in December, 1976 in Chester, PA at the age of 77.
